Ec2FleetArgsBuilder

Functions

Link copied to clipboard
@JvmName(name = "ychjmrtvnjksdmit")
suspend fun context(value: Output<String>)
@JvmName(name = "xrbmpcubkkwguprr")
suspend fun context(value: String?)
Link copied to clipboard
@JvmName(name = "kljimkxwctovotss")
suspend fun excessCapacityTerminationPolicy(value: Output<Ec2FleetExcessCapacityTerminationPolicy>)
Link copied to clipboard
@JvmName(name = "dhfeqolwrojyooib")
suspend fun launchTemplateConfigs(value: Output<List<Ec2FleetFleetLaunchTemplateConfigRequestArgs>>)
@JvmName(name = "uounfwteiarwwjud")
suspend fun launchTemplateConfigs(vararg values: Ec2FleetFleetLaunchTemplateConfigRequestArgs)
@JvmName(name = "gowyfbxyynsvodlm")
suspend fun launchTemplateConfigs(vararg values: Output<Ec2FleetFleetLaunchTemplateConfigRequestArgs>)
@JvmName(name = "ywljavtksdnwlmlv")
suspend fun launchTemplateConfigs(vararg argument: suspend Ec2FleetFleetLaunchTemplateConfigRequestArgsBuilder.() -> Unit)
@JvmName(name = "nqgwgkeiuadtvdyi")
suspend fun launchTemplateConfigs(value: List<Ec2FleetFleetLaunchTemplateConfigRequestArgs>?)
@JvmName(name = "ctgaiwerkcpwnqwe")
suspend fun launchTemplateConfigs(values: List<Output<Ec2FleetFleetLaunchTemplateConfigRequestArgs>>)
@JvmName(name = "aogyaytpwwmynbdk")
suspend fun launchTemplateConfigs(argument: List<suspend Ec2FleetFleetLaunchTemplateConfigRequestArgsBuilder.() -> Unit>)
@JvmName(name = "sfsfmiprmteoohpd")
suspend fun launchTemplateConfigs(argument: suspend Ec2FleetFleetLaunchTemplateConfigRequestArgsBuilder.() -> Unit)
Link copied to clipboard
@JvmName(name = "iynkqlupavmpjjyg")
suspend fun onDemandOptions(value: Ec2FleetOnDemandOptionsRequestArgs?)
@JvmName(name = "xngbsbdchfkekodp")
suspend fun onDemandOptions(value: Output<Ec2FleetOnDemandOptionsRequestArgs>)
@JvmName(name = "hriyxrkljdwvafup")
suspend fun onDemandOptions(argument: suspend Ec2FleetOnDemandOptionsRequestArgsBuilder.() -> Unit)
Link copied to clipboard
@JvmName(name = "tcqmkpeqsvrkyyex")
suspend fun replaceUnhealthyInstances(value: Output<Boolean>)
@JvmName(name = "ydoerbuteaybtmkx")
suspend fun replaceUnhealthyInstances(value: Boolean?)
Link copied to clipboard
@JvmName(name = "msrupjqjxbspvltd")
suspend fun spotOptions(value: Ec2FleetSpotOptionsRequestArgs?)
@JvmName(name = "olalrttwdhvxuofr")
suspend fun spotOptions(value: Output<Ec2FleetSpotOptionsRequestArgs>)
@JvmName(name = "edxqldesejdbluan")
suspend fun spotOptions(argument: suspend Ec2FleetSpotOptionsRequestArgsBuilder.() -> Unit)
Link copied to clipboard
@JvmName(name = "pplhxcvkqcenryqo")
suspend fun tagSpecifications(value: Output<List<Ec2FleetTagSpecificationArgs>>)
@JvmName(name = "wwgeeilgyeerwkqp")
suspend fun tagSpecifications(vararg values: Ec2FleetTagSpecificationArgs)
@JvmName(name = "paduxlaxdvdhptbt")
suspend fun tagSpecifications(vararg values: Output<Ec2FleetTagSpecificationArgs>)
@JvmName(name = "epteyydaudgwumno")
suspend fun tagSpecifications(vararg argument: suspend Ec2FleetTagSpecificationArgsBuilder.() -> Unit)
@JvmName(name = "brqlutnkjnqgvdwh")
suspend fun tagSpecifications(value: List<Ec2FleetTagSpecificationArgs>?)
@JvmName(name = "msondcmdodywqxoc")
suspend fun tagSpecifications(values: List<Output<Ec2FleetTagSpecificationArgs>>)
@JvmName(name = "enpyvyjefektkbkh")
suspend fun tagSpecifications(argument: List<suspend Ec2FleetTagSpecificationArgsBuilder.() -> Unit>)
@JvmName(name = "asywjxxmfaajmujb")
suspend fun tagSpecifications(argument: suspend Ec2FleetTagSpecificationArgsBuilder.() -> Unit)
Link copied to clipboard
@JvmName(name = "llfwxprrtvsssarx")
suspend fun targetCapacitySpecification(value: Output<Ec2FleetTargetCapacitySpecificationRequestArgs>)
@JvmName(name = "iwlkilnfjggwavdj")
suspend fun targetCapacitySpecification(argument: suspend Ec2FleetTargetCapacitySpecificationRequestArgsBuilder.() -> Unit)
Link copied to clipboard
@JvmName(name = "psntyolhlwesqyss")
suspend fun terminateInstancesWithExpiration(value: Output<Boolean>)
@JvmName(name = "wxetqatqbrdaafpg")
suspend fun terminateInstancesWithExpiration(value: Boolean?)
Link copied to clipboard
@JvmName(name = "lshcyfnwtymnndrc")
suspend fun type(value: Ec2FleetType?)
@JvmName(name = "gjvrhomnxcxqhnlj")
suspend fun type(value: Output<Ec2FleetType>)
Link copied to clipboard
@JvmName(name = "fngxfwrqvjbjexow")
suspend fun validFrom(value: Output<String>)
@JvmName(name = "fmpngcwxdoarraqn")
suspend fun validFrom(value: String?)
Link copied to clipboard
@JvmName(name = "lfumpakcjiywxqvh")
suspend fun validUntil(value: Output<String>)
@JvmName(name = "uaqxgalpubteabvh")
suspend fun validUntil(value: String?)